This is an exciting opportunity to join the Longitudinal Studies Centre for Scotland under the leadership of Professor Chris Dibben. We are seeking a highly motivated and active GIS researcher who will help the Centre develop its rapidly expanding research resources and in particular its capacity to manipulate historical geographic information. 

The post holder will contribute to two closely related projects: Digitising Scotland, funded by the ESRC and The Cohorts and Longitudinal Studies Enhancement Resource (CLOSER), funded by ESRC and MRC. This work will focus on the development of methodologies for geocoding historical addresses and small area geographies for historical vital event databases and cohort studies.
